gpt4 book ai didi

javascript - 将整个样式字符串设置为来自 javascript 的元素(不是单个样式参数)

转载 作者:技术小花猫 更新时间:2023-10-29 10:09:48 25 4
gpt4 key购买 nike

我需要通过 javascript 为跨度设置任意样式。

我知道我可以做这样的事情:span.style.height="250px";但是我需要能够从模板中插入一个随机的完整样式定义

例如

float:left; 
text-decoration:underline;
cursor:pointer;
color:blue;

有没有办法在 Javascript 中做到这一点?像这样的东西:

element.style="所有样式定义在这里";

最佳答案

.style.cssText 属性怎么样? Here's Microsoft's explanation.

像这样将您想要应用的样式扔给它:

document.getElementById('myEl').style.cssText = 'float:left;margin-top:75px;';

至于浏览器支持,尽管它是 IE 专有的,但我相信它得到了很好的支持(至少在 IE、FF3 和 Safari 3.2 WIN 中有效)。

关于javascript - 将整个样式字符串设置为来自 javascript 的元素(不是单个样式参数),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/981619/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com